Abstract

The proper functioning of lymphatic valves is critical for unidirectional lymph transport. Valve development and maintenance depends on multiple genes in lymphatic endothelium, including those controlling the expression of 4 connexin (Cx) isoforms-Cx37, Cx47, Cx43, and Cx45. The relative importance of these isoforms for valve function is undefined, but primary human lymphedema is linked to loss-of-function mutations in Cx47 or Cx43, while deficiencies in Cx43 or Cx45 produce functional valve defects in mice. Tests of back leak and closure for single lymphatic valves from mice with selective deficiency of each Cx isoform revealed defects associated with the loss of Cx37 or Cx43, but not Cx47. Combined deletion of multiple isoforms, including Cx45 but not Cx47, produced even more severe valve defects in certain genotypes, sometimes with nearly complete regression of valves within 6 d. Back leak across connexin-deficient LVs correlated highly with gaps between the commissures formed by leaflet insertion into the vessel wall, indicating that connexin function may be critical for the formation and/or maintenance of leaflet commissures. Our results reveal the following hierarchy of Cx importance in valve function: Cx37 = Cx43 > Cx45 > Cx47 and predict that patients with loss of function mutations in Cx37 (GJA4) should develop lymphedema. We propose a general classification scheme describing 4 stages of progressive valve dysfunction.

摘要

淋巴瓣膜的正常功能对于淋巴液的单向运输至关重要。瓣膜的发育和维持取决于淋巴管内皮中的多个基因,包括控制4种连接蛋白(Cx)异构体(Cx37、Cx47、Cx43和Cx45)表达的基因。这些异构体对瓣膜功能的相对重要性尚不清楚,但原发性人类淋巴水肿与Cx47或Cx43的功能丧失突变有关,而Cx43或Cx45的缺陷会在小鼠中产生功能性瓣膜缺陷。对每种Cx异构体选择性缺乏的小鼠的单个淋巴瓣膜进行的反流和关闭测试显示,与Cx37或Cx43缺失相关的缺陷,但与Cx47无关。多种异构体的联合缺失,包括Cx45但不包括Cx47,在某些基因型中产生了更严重的瓣膜缺陷,有时在6天内瓣膜几乎完全退化。连接蛋白缺陷的淋巴管的反流与小叶插入血管壁形成的连合处之间的间隙高度相关,表明连接蛋白功能可能对小叶连合处的形成和/或维持至关重要。我们的结果揭示了连接蛋白在瓣膜功能中的重要性等级如下:Cx37 = Cx43 > Cx45 > Cx47,并预测Cx37(GJA4)功能丧失突变的患者应该会发生淋巴水肿。我们提出了一种描述进行性瓣膜功能障碍4个阶段的一般分类方案。
